Falafel

Deep-fried balls or patties of ground chickpeas, fava beans, or both, mixed with herbs and spices. A staple of Middle Eastern street food.

How this dish moved

Journey

Key beats in the story of Falafel — places, approximate dates, and how confident we are in each claim.

  1. Egypt / Levantc. 1800possible

    Deep-fried chickpea or fava fritters — origin is contested between Egypt (taʿamiya) and the wider Levant.

    Wikipedia. (2024). Falafel. https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Falafel

  2. Levantine citiesc. 1950documented

    Street falafel in pita with tahini and salad becomes everyday Levantine fast food.

  3. Globalc. 1980parallel

    Vegetarian and street-food waves carry falafel worldwide; regional rivalries over “authentic” origin continue.
